Stewart County, GA Public Records

Superior Court
PO Box 910
Main St
Lumpkin, GA 31815
Hours: 8AM-4:30PM EST
P: 229-838-6220
F: 229-838-4505
No credit cards accepted.
Jurisdiction: Felony, Misdemeanor, Civil
Restricted Records: No juvenile, adoption, sexual, mental health or sealed records are released
Magistrate Court
PO Box 712
1813 Broad St
Lumpkin, GA 31815 www.georgiacourts.org/councils/st...
Hours: 8AM-5PM EST
P: 229-838-0505
F: 229-838-0015
Jurisdiction: Civil Actions under $15,000, Eviction, Small Claims
Court also has jurisdiction for bad checks, arrest warrants, preliminary hearings, and county ordinance violations.
Probate Court
PO Box 876
1765 Main St
Lumpkin, GA 31815
Hours: 8AM-N, 1-4:30PM EST
P: 229-838-4394
F: 229-838-9084
Jurisdiction: Probate, Traffic

Stewart County Population Records

Total Land Area (2000): 458.70 sq mi
Population (2009): 4,558
  • Females: 51.5%
  • White: 40.8%
  • Black/African American: 57.7%
  • Asian: 0.2%
  • Native Hawaiian/Pacific Islander: 0.0%
  • Hispanic or Latino Origin: 1.9%
  • White, Not Hispanic: 40.0%
Population Change (2000-2009): -701
Foreign-Born Population (2000): 1.6%
Language other than English spoken at home (2000): 2.6%
Persons Below Poverty Level (2008): 27.1%
High School Graduates (2000): 63.2%
Bachelor’s Degree or Higher (2000): 9.3%
Persons per Household (2000): 2.48
Housing Units (2000): 2,354
Homeownership Rate (2000): 72.9%

Stewart County Birth, Death Records

Births (2007): 61
  • Per 1,000 population: 13.3
Deaths (2007): 72
  • Per 1,000 population: 15.7
Infant Deaths (2007): 1
  • Per 1,000 population: 16.4

Stewart County Criminal Records

Violent Crimes (2008): 29
  • Murder and non-negligent manslaughter: 0
  • Forcible rape: 2
  • Robbery: 2
  • Aggravated Assault: 25
Property Crimes (2008): 80
  • Burglary: 31
  • Larceny-Theft: 46
  • Motor Vehicle Theft: 3
